#7fa527 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#7fa527 is composed of 49.8% red, 64.7% green and 15.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 23% cyan, 0% magenta, 76.4% yellow and 35.3% black. It has a hue angle of 78.1 degrees, a saturation of 61.8% and a lightness of 40%. #7fa527 color hex could be obtained by blending #feff4e with #004b00. Closest websafe color is: #669933.

#7fa527 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#7fa527 has RGB values of R:127, G:165, B:39 and CMYK values of C:0.23, M:0, Y:0.76, K:0.35. Its decimal value is 8365351.

Hex triplet 7fa527 #7fa527
RGB Decimal 127, 165, 39 rgb(127,165,39)
RGB Percent 49.8, 64.7, 15.3 rgb(49.8%,64.7%,15.3%)
CMYK 23, 0, 76, 35
HSL 78.1°, 61.8, 40 hsl(78.1,61.8%,40%)
HSV (or HSB) 78.1°, 76.4, 64.7
Web Safe 669933 #669933
CIE-LAB 62.985, -30.811, 56.739
XYZ 22.573, 31.568, 6.823
xyY 0.37, 0.518, 31.568
CIE-LCH 62.985, 64.565, 118.503
CIE-LUV 62.985, -18.869, 66.87
Hunter-Lab 56.186, -26.61, 32.13
Binary 01111111, 10100101, 00100111

Shades and Tints of #7fa527

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fbfdf5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#7fa527

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#666666 is the less saturated color, while #8bc408 is the most saturated one.
